After Quote by Joe Perry
“After a while, no matter how much you love any pop song, you're going to get tired of it. That's the way it is with any entertainment. It's good when you first hear it or see it, you like it for a while, then it gets old. It gets chewed up and spit out and it's done.”
About This Quote
Source Interview: Rolling Stone Magazine, 1995
Repeated exposure to any entertainment leads to diminishing enjoyment, as novelty wears off and the work becomes stale.
In simple terms: Things get boring after repeated listening or watching.
